.dark select,.dark .fi-select,.dark select.fi-input,.dark input[type=text].fi-input,.dark input[type=email].fi-input,.dark input[type=password].fi-input,.dark input[type=number].fi-input,.dark input[type=tel].fi-input,.dark input[type=url].fi-input,.dark textarea.fi-input{background-color:#1f2937!important;color:#f3f4f6!important;border-color:#374151!important}.dark select:hover,.dark .fi-select:hover,.dark select.fi-input:hover,.dark input.fi-input:hover,.dark textarea.fi-input:hover{border-color:#4b5563!important;background-color:#374151!important}.dark select:focus,.dark .fi-select:focus,.dark select.fi-input:focus,.dark input.fi-input:focus,.dark textarea.fi-input:focus{border-color:#f97316!important;background-color:#1f2937!important;outline:none!important;box-shadow:0 0 0 3px #7c2d1280!important}.dark select:disabled,.dark .fi-select:disabled,.dark select.fi-input:disabled,.dark input.fi-input:disabled,.dark textarea.fi-input:disabled{background-color:#111827!important;color:#6b7280!important;border-color:#374151!important;opacity:.6!important}.dark select{-webkit-appearance:none!important;appearance:none!important;background-image:url("data:image/svg+xml,%3csvg xmlns='http://www.w3.org/2000/svg' fill='none' viewBox='0 0 20 20'%3e%3cpath stroke='rgb(156, 163, 175)' stroke-linecap='round' stroke-linejoin='round' stroke-width='1.5' d='M6 8l4 4 4-4'/%3e%3c/svg%3e")!important;background-repeat:no-repeat!important;background-position:right .5rem center!important;background-size:1.5em 1.5em!important}.dark .fi-input-wrp{background-color:#1f2937!important;border-color:#374151!important}.dark .fi-input-wrp:focus-within{border-color:#f97316!important;box-shadow:0 0 0 3px #7c2d1280!important}.dark input::placeholder,.dark textarea::placeholder,.dark select::placeholder{color:#6b7280!important}.dark select option{background-color:#1f2937!important;color:#f3f4f6!important}.dark .choices__inner{background-color:#1f2937!important;color:#f3f4f6!important;border-color:#374151!important}.dark .choices__list--dropdown{background-color:#1f2937!important;border-color:#374151!important}.dark .choices__item--selectable{color:#f3f4f6!important}.dark .choices__item--selectable.is-highlighted{background-color:#f97316!important;color:#fff!important}.dark .ts-dropdown,.dark .ts-control{background-color:#1f2937!important;color:#f3f4f6!important;border-color:#374151!important}.dark .ts-dropdown .option{color:#f3f4f6!important;background-color:#1f2937!important}.dark .ts-dropdown .option.active{background-color:#f97316!important;color:#fff!important}.dark [x-data*=selectFormComponent],.dark .fi-fo-select{background-color:#1f2937!important}.dark .fi-fo-select .fi-input{background-color:#1f2937!important;color:#f3f4f6!important;border-color:#374151!important}.dark [x-data*=selectFormComponent] [role=listbox],.dark .fi-fo-select [role=listbox]{background-color:#111827!important;border-color:#374151!important;box-shadow:0 10px 15px -3px #0000004d,0 4px 6px -4px #0000004d!important}.dark [x-data*=selectFormComponent] [role=option],.dark .fi-fo-select [role=option]{color:#d1d5db!important}.dark [x-data*=selectFormComponent] [role=option][aria-selected=true],.dark .fi-fo-select [role=option][aria-selected=true]{background-color:#374151!important;color:#f3f4f6!important}.dark [x-data*=selectFormComponent] [role=option]:hover,.dark .fi-fo-select [role=option]:hover{background-color:#1f2937!important}.dark .fi-fo-select .fi-badge{background-color:#374151!important;color:#f3f4f6!important}.survey-actions-vertical .fi-ta th:last-child{width:220px!important;min-width:220px!important;text-align:left!important}.survey-actions-vertical .fi-ta th.fi-ta-header-cell.fi-align-end:last-child{text-align:left!important}.survey-actions-vertical .fi-ta td:last-child{width:220px!important;min-width:220px!important}.survey-actions-vertical .fi-ta tbody tr td:last-child>div,.survey-actions-vertical .fi-ta tbody tr .fi-ta-cell:last-child>div,.survey-actions-vertical tbody tr td:last-child>div{display:flex!important;flex-direction:column!important;align-items:stretch!important;gap:.5rem!important}.survey-actions-vertical .fi-ta tbody tr td:last-child button:not(.survey-image-location-btn):not(.task-image-location-btn),.survey-actions-vertical .fi-ta tbody tr td:last-child a:not(.survey-image-location-btn):not(.task-image-location-btn),.survey-actions-vertical tbody tr td:last-child button:not(.survey-image-location-btn):not(.task-image-location-btn),.survey-actions-vertical tbody tr td:last-child a:not(.survey-image-location-btn):not(.task-image-location-btn){width:100%!important;justify-content:flex-start!important}.survey-actions-vertical .fi-ta tbody tr td{vertical-align:top!important}.users-actions-vertical .fi-ta tbody tr td:last-child>div,.users-actions-vertical .fi-ta tbody tr .fi-ta-cell:last-child>div,.users-actions-vertical tbody tr td:last-child>div{display:flex!important;flex-direction:column!important;align-items:stretch!important;gap:.5rem!important}.users-actions-vertical .fi-ta tbody tr td:last-child button,.users-actions-vertical .fi-ta tbody tr td:last-child a,.users-actions-vertical tbody tr td:last-child button,.users-actions-vertical tbody tr td:last-child a{width:100%!important;justify-content:flex-start!important}.presence-actions-vertical .fi-ta tbody tr td:last-child>div,.presence-actions-vertical .fi-ta tbody tr .fi-ta-cell:last-child>div,.presence-actions-vertical tbody tr td:last-child>div{display:flex!important;flex-direction:column!important;align-items:stretch!important;gap:.5rem!important}.presence-actions-vertical .fi-ta tbody tr td:last-child button,.presence-actions-vertical .fi-ta tbody tr td:last-child a,.presence-actions-vertical tbody tr td:last-child button,.presence-actions-vertical tbody tr td:last-child a{width:100%!important;justify-content:flex-start!important}.slots-actions-vertical .fi-ta tbody tr td:last-child>div{display:flex!important;flex-direction:column!important;align-items:stretch!important;gap:.5rem!important}.slots-actions-vertical .fi-ta tbody tr td:last-child button,.slots-actions-vertical .fi-ta tbody tr td:last-child a{width:100%!important;justify-content:flex-start!important}.fi-ta tbody tr td:has(.survey-image-container),.fi-ta-cell:has(.survey-image-container),td:has(.survey-image-container),.fi-ta tbody tr td:has(.task-picture-image-container),.fi-ta-cell:has(.task-picture-image-container),td:has(.task-picture-image-container){position:relative!important;overflow:visible!important}.fi-ta-col:has(.task-picture-image-container){overflow:visible!important;height:auto!important}.survey-image-container{position:relative!important;display:inline-block!important}.survey-image-location-btn{position:absolute!important;top:8px!important;right:8px!important;background-color:#ffffffe6!important;border:none!important;border-radius:6px!important;padding:6px!important;cursor:pointer!important;display:flex!important;align-items:center!important;justify-content:center!important;box-shadow:0 1px 3px #0003!important;transition:background-color .2s!important;z-index:10!important;width:28px!important;height:28px!important;flex-shrink:0!important}button.survey-image-location-btn,.survey-actions-vertical button.survey-image-location-btn,.survey-actions-vertical .fi-ta tbody tr td button.survey-image-location-btn{width:28px!important;height:28px!important}.dark .survey-image-location-btn{background-color:#1f2937e6!important;box-shadow:0 1px 3px #0006!important}.survey-image-location-btn:hover{background-color:#fff!important}.dark .survey-image-location-btn:hover{background-color:#1f2937!important}.survey-image-location-btn svg{width:1.25rem!important;height:1.25rem!important}.task-picture-image-container{position:relative!important;display:block!important}.task-image-location-btn{position:absolute!important;top:8px!important;right:8px!important;background-color:#ffffffe6!important;border:none!important;border-radius:6px!important;padding:6px!important;cursor:pointer!important;display:flex!important;align-items:center!important;justify-content:center!important;box-shadow:0 1px 3px #0003!important;z-index:1!important;width:28px!important;height:28px!important}.task-image-location-btn:hover{background-color:#fff!important}.survey-image-location-btn.location-inside svg,.task-image-location-btn.location-inside svg{color:#22c55e}.survey-image-location-btn.location-outside svg,.task-image-location-btn.location-outside svg{color:#ef4444}.survey-image-location-btn.location-unknown svg,.task-image-location-btn.location-unknown svg{color:#9ca3af}.task-view-map-modal{display:none;position:fixed;top:0;left:0;width:100%;height:100%;background-color:#00000080;z-index:9999;align-items:center;justify-content:center}.task-view-map-modal.active{display:flex}.task-view-map-modal-content{background-color:#fff;border-radius:.5rem;width:90%;max-width:800px;max-height:90vh;overflow:hidden;box-shadow:0 25px 50px -12px #00000040}.dark .task-view-map-modal-content{background-color:#1f2937}.task-view-map-modal-header{display:flex;justify-content:space-between;align-items:center;padding:1rem;border-bottom:1px solid rgb(229,231,235)}.dark .task-view-map-modal-header{border-bottom:1px solid rgb(55,65,81)}.task-view-map-modal-title{font-size:1.125rem;font-weight:600;color:#111827}.dark .task-view-map-modal-title{color:#f3f4f6}.task-view-map-modal-close{background:none;border:none;cursor:pointer;padding:.25rem;color:#6b7280}.dark .task-view-map-modal-close{color:#9ca3af}.task-view-map-modal-close:hover{color:#374151}.dark .task-view-map-modal-close:hover{color:#d1d5db}.task-view-map-modal-body{height:500px}#task-view-map-container{width:100%;height:100%}.sortable-ghost{opacity:.4}
